This video tutorial by Mr. J provides a comprehensive review of adding, subtracting, multiplying, and dividing fractions. It covers the importance of fractions in various educational levels and offers step-by-step instructions for each operation. The tutorial includes examples and simplification techniques, making it a valuable resource for anyone needing a quick refresher on fractions.
